Failed findings
-
Good Hygienic PracticescriticalInspector note: Employee not washing hands after handling raw chicken before handling raw beef ensure proper hand wash
-
Food Contact Surfaces CleancriticalInspector note: Cutting boards not being sanitized between cutting raw chicken and raw beef ensure proper wash rinse and sanitize before cutting raw beef after cutting raw chicken
-
Location AccessiblecriticalInspector note: Hand sink blocked by prep table remove to allow proper access to properly wash hands
-
Food Contact Surfaces CleanInspector note: Cutting table top with mold like substance and large holes i top remove and replace or resurface
-
Food ProtectionInspector note: Raw chicken legs sitting out for customers to self serve without andy barriers to protect ensure all products are stored behind counter and no self service of customers. Chicken @ 38f at time of inspection.
